From the May 19, 1983 edition of The Wayne Herald

Wayne High gets neck machine

Thanks to donations from the Wayne Second Guessers Club and the Blue Devil Boosters, the Wayne High School weight program has received a big boost.

The two organizations donated $250 each toward the purchase of a neck machine. According to Lonnie Ehrhardt, Wayne's football and weight coach, the machine will help the school provide a complete strength training facility for athletes.

"We have made a commitment to provide our athletes with a facility where they can develop size, strength, speed, quickness and flexibility," Ehrhardt said.

Ehrhardt said athletes will be able to use the facility and be assured they are working in one of the best facilities in Northeast Nebraska. "Strength training has another feature and that is to help prevent serious injury. If an injury does occur, it helps cut down on the rehabilitation time," the coach said."

Summer conditioning and weight training will begin as soon as school is out.
